My approach to therapy

I believe that meaningful change happens when clients feel heard, understood, and challenged in a supportive environment. My approach is collaborative, compassionate, and goal-oriented. I strive to create a space where clients can openly discuss their struggles without fear of judgment while also encouraging personal accountability and growth.

I work from an evidence-based perspective, integrating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T), Motivational Interviewing (MI), Solution-Focused Therapy, and psychoeducation to help clients better understand the connection between their thoughts, emotions, and behaviors. I believe that understanding why we respond the way we do is an important step toward creating lasting change.

My professional experience includes working with both adolescents and adults experiencing substance use disorders, behavioral addictions, depression, anxiety, emotional regulation difficulties, family conflict, and life transitions. I have extensive experience helping individuals navigate the effects of shame, guilt, unhealthy coping strategies, trauma, and relationship challenges.

In therapy, I work alongside clients to identify their strengths, develop practical coping skills, improve emotional awareness, and build healthier patterns of thinking and behavior. I tailor treatment to each individual’s unique needs because I recognize that no two people or situations are the same.

Whether someone is seeking support for addiction recovery, improving relationships, managing overwhelming emotions, or simply wanting to better understand themselves, my goal is to help clients feel empowered, develop confidence in their abilities, and create meaningful, lasting change that extends beyond the therapy room.

What you can expect from me

Your first session is all about getting to know each other and creating a comfortable space for you to share your story. We’ll discuss what brings you to therapy, the challenges you’re currently facing, and what you hope to achieve through counseling.

This session is also an opportunity for us to begin building a trusting therapeutic relationship. I’ll ask questions to better understand your background, experiences, strengths, and concerns so we can work together to develop goals that are meaningful to you.

There is no pressure to have everything figured out or to share more than you’re comfortable with. My role is to listen without judgment, provide support, and help you identify the tools and strategies that will best meet your individual needs. Together, we’ll create a personalized plan to help you move toward healing, growth, and lasting positive change.
